Make sure that the machine is turned on, then press the COPY, FAX, or SCAN button. The current ink level will appear on the LCD for a few seconds. Note The ink level detector is mounted on the machine to detect the remaining ink level. The machine considers as ink is full when a new FINE Cartridge is installed, and then starts to detect a remaining ink level. If you install a used FINE Cartridge, the indicated ink level of it may not be correct. In such case, refer to the ink level information only as a guide. The four-level ink indicator is displayed in area (A). If is displayed, the ink is running low. You can continue printing for a while, but we recommend you to have a new FINE Cartridge available.
